Study Summary

This is a multi-center, randomized, double-blind, parallel-group study. The FF/VI inhalation powder once daily and VI inhalation powder once daily will be evaluated in subjects with COPD over 156 weeks. The primary objective of this study is to evaluate the effect of the inhaled corticosteroid FF on bone mineral density assessed at the total hip by comparing FF/VI treatment with VI treatment in subjects with moderate COPD.

Primary Outcome

BMD analysis performed on log (BMD ratio to baseline) using a repeated measures model with covariates of treatment group, age, gender, baseline BMI, visit, log baseline BMD, log baseline BMD by visit and treatment group by visit interactions. These estimates were then converted into annual changes and averaged to calculate the overall treatment estimates and difference which were used for testing non-inferiority.
